
Coaching has become an area that companies typically shy away from. Most businesses hold fast to what they have been doing for years and find change from a managing system to a coaching management style difficult. Coaching is a very powerful developmental tool if properly utilized, and it has become a major movement with many programs in the training industry. The opportunities for organizations to learn and to adopt a coaching culture are endless. Coaching encourages employees to focus on areas that need improvement, and the system then works to find an effective training method that will help enhance the employee’s performance. Before coaching can begin though, there are some critical elements that need to be put into place for coaching to be successful:
- A realization of an organizational and a time commitment
- The ability to associate training with real world challenges
- A sustainable training reinforcement program that integrates coaching into its day to day fiber.
